Captain R. Foster’s English Decorated Sea Chest, 1st quarter of the 19th Century, all original with interior lid decorative portrait of the Wilmington and Liverpool Packet in full sail, flanked by 4 Union Jacks.
Height 16 in. Width 37 in. Depth 15 in.
Note: The sea chest of Captain R. Foster who took command of 384 ton whale ship, “Wilmington and Liverpool Packet”, replacing Captain Alexander Russell who returned home ill during voyage to the Pacific Ocean. Homeport of the ship is New Bedford, Massachusetts, Owner – Agent J.A. Parker & Sons. Sailed to Pacific Whaling grounds, November 14, 1833, and returned May 13, 1837 with 2725 barrels of sperm oil. A second voyage to the Pacific Ocean leaving New Bedford on November 19, 1837 and returning august 21, 1841 with 2538 barrels of sperm oil. On its third trip to the Pacific, sailing December 22, 1841, the ship was condemned at the Sandwich Islands in 1845, but shipped home 5850 barrels of oil.
